procinfo-18-11
--------------
* Sat Jan 17 2004 Mike A. Harris <mharris at redhat.com> 18-11

- Added procinfo-18-mharris-use-sysconf.patch to use sysconf for determining
  the number of processors online, as this is more portable between different
  CPU architectures than relying on particular /proc file entry contents and
  formatting.  We ship on 7 architectures (x86, ia64, AMD64, ppc, ppc64, s390,
  s390x), and the current code only handled x86, alpha, sparc.  sysconf will
  work on all processors.  Better fix for (#9497)
